EXCO 613 - SwiftCo


2 credits
Love Taylor Swift? Hate Taylor Swift? Either way, it’s undeniable that she is one of the most famous celebrities in the world, and a certified music legend. The purpose of this course is to examine Taylor Swift’s life and work through a critical lens. The class will focus on analysis of her music and lyrics, the intersections between her public and personal lives, and her larger role as a contemporary cultural figure. We will move chronologically through every album, with each week including in-depth discussion of the album, discussions of the larger cultural context of Taylor Swift’s work, and discussions of celebrity culture, gender, and media as a whole.
